Output 34599b3968fbc217e14075ce142c6106556d52e4b2253f292e1e4fa687977928:0

value
357360000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d2e493ca15669558a711f1159c59e5f42b01a58 OP_EQUALVERIFY OP_CHECKSIG
address
12ChEWQvUquhXTsLtEXvT89VMfpd3K7h6b
transaction
34599b3968fbc217e14075ce142c6106556d52e4b2253f292e1e4fa687977928
spent
true